Crashfall pipeline release, Step 7. After the symbolication workers for the Pennywhistle mobile app restart cleanly, confirm the ingest queue drains below 500 pending reports. If it stalls, roll back the dSYM bundle and re-run the mapper job. Once green, promote the pipeline build to the Torbay production cluster. The promotion script requires the artifact to be signed before upload. Sign with the following key.

deploy key for tafof-yajeg: bky13_TvJ5wPX2YZvX1

Subject: Handover — firmware update channel DB

Hi all,

Ahead of the weekly sync: I'm transferring ownership of the Ospreyline firmware channel database to Renat. Rollout cohorts, signing manifests, and staged-release flags all live there, so please review changes carefully before merging. Backups run hourly; restores have been tested through last Tuesday. The channel database is reachable via the connection string below.

replica DSN, yadug-hahaf: redis://ulawyn_svc:0N@db-d116.zemvardyn.local:5432/wenix

CI note: Mailbatch digest scheduling flake.

The nightly digest job on the Perrow staging cluster intermittently double-schedules because the cron shard lease renews after the takeover check. We added a fencing check before enqueue and verified no duplicate sends reached the outbox in fifty reruns. Security impact is nil; no credential paths touched. Verification build token below.

build token for tawif-bahip: htk31_68bba16e1afabfef4ecc69408c06f16

Finance Review Summary — Support Outsourcing Proposal, Corvale Systems

The proposal to move tier-one support to the Halwick Partnership has been costed in detail. Projected savings are 14% annually after transition costs, with service levels contractually held at current response times. Sales leads should note that named-account escalations remain in-house. Risks around onboarding quality are being tracked weekly. The confidential planning note is appended directly below.

board note of fajop-tagaf: Headcount on the Gilion team goes from 66 to 130 by the end of April. Gross margin on Gilion came in at 20 percent against a plan of 42 percent.